Cannes 77: Un Certain Regard Winners List


Ex-aequo prize for the Best Director  to Roberto Minervini with "The Damned "and Rungano Nyoni for "On Becoming a Guinea Fowl"

The Cannes Film Festival unveiled the "Un Certain Regard" Winners list, celebrating a cinema of discoveries, Un Certain Regard's mission is to bring out new trends, new paths and new countries of cinema. The 2024 selection has included 18 feature films – 8 of which are first features also competing for the Caméra d’or. This year, the opening film was Rúnar Rúnarsson’s When the Light Breaks. Chaired by Canadian actor, director, screenwriter and producer Xavier Dolan, the Jury included French-Senegalese screenwriter and director Maïmouna Doucouré, Moroccan director, screenwriter and producer Asmae El Moudir, German-Luxembourg actress Vicky Krieps, and American film critic, director, and writer Todd McCarthy.



Special mention 

NORAH
by Tawfik Alzaidi
1st film


Youth Award

HOLY COW
by Louise Courvoisier
1st film


Best Actress

ANASUYA SENGUPTA
in The Shameless


Best Actor

ABOU SANGARÉ
in L’Histoire de Souleymane


Best Director ex-aequo

ROBERTO MINERVINI
for The Damned

RUNGANO NYONI
for On Becoming a Guinea Fowl


Jury Prize

L'HISTOIRE DE SOULEYMANE
by Boris Lojkine


Un Certain Regard Prize

BLACK DOG
by Guan Hu
